Let's break it down: Why do standard pumps clog so easily? Most have narrow intake tubes and small discharge holes, which get blocked when thick formulas dry or settle. Think of it like trying to suck a milkshake through a straw meant for soda—it just doesn't work. Anti-clogging pumps, on the other hand, are built with three key upgrades that make all the difference.
1. Wider Flow Paths: Instead of skinny 2mm discharge holes, these pumps feature 3-4mm openings—wide enough to handle even the thickest lotions without getting blocked. The intake tube is also (thickened) to prevent product buildup, and the internal channels are smoothed to reduce friction, so your cream or serum glides through instead of getting stuck.
2. Smart Valve Design: Ever noticed how some pumps drip after use? That leftover product dries in the nozzle, causing clogs. Anti-clogging pumps use a spring-loaded check valve that seals shut after each use, stopping residue from drying in the tip. It's like having a tiny door that closes tight, keeping the nozzle clean and ready for next time.
3. Material Science: The wrong plastic can react with certain ingredients, leading to gunk buildup. These pumps use high-grade HDPE (high-density polyethylene) and PET (polyethylene terephthalate) that resist chemical reactions, even with formulas containing oils, waxes, or active ingredients like retinol. The result? A pump that stays clean, longer.
